In 2022, BeautyText implemented TextRetailer for Marketing Automation on its website. The deployment uses a TextRetailer web-embedded capture layer alongside a cloud-based administrative console to manage campaigns and subscriber lists. Implementation scope emphasized site-level subscription capture, consent capture workflows, and campaign scheduling to support retail promotional activity. The configuration was proportioned for a 15-person retail organization, favoring streamlined automation over enterprise orchestration.
TextRetailer modules configured include template-driven message creation, audience segmentation, automated messaging workflows, on-site capture forms, and campaign scheduling, reflecting core Marketing Automation capabilities. Integrations are limited to the website embedding and the TextRetailer control plane, with operational ownership centralized in the marketing and customer engagement function to manage templates, opt-ins, and messaging cadence. Governance centered on consent and opt-in management, ongoing list hygiene, and scheduled rollout of campaigns through the vendor console. The implementation narrative documents BeautyText TextRetailer Marketing Automation as a site-first, cloud-managed messaging and subscriber management solution.

In 2022, Woofables Gourmet Dog Bakery implemented TextRetailer as its Marketing Automation application on its website. The deployment uses TextRetailer’s cloud-hosted SaaS model embedded via a site script to provide on-site capture, subscriber management, and campaign orchestration aligned to small business marketing workflows. Functional capabilities configured include segmentation, scheduled campaign delivery, and automated follow-up workflows typical of Marketing Automation implementations for retail SMBs. The implementation emphasizes on-site opt-in collection and direct customer engagement from the Woofables website.
Operational scope is focused on marketing and customer engagement for Woofables’ US retail operations, managed by the bakery’s internal staff rather than a third-party integrator. Governance and process adjustments centered on centralizing subscriber lists, consent capture on the website, and simple campaign approval processes to support recurring promotions and order follow-ups. Integrations are limited to the website integration described, with TextRetailer acting as the primary marketing automation engine for campaign execution.
